Here are the latest weather updates regarding the Tropical Depression Agaton released by the state weather bureau PAGASA.

On Wednesday (January 03, 2018), the Philippine Atmospheric, Geophysical and Astronomical Services Administration (PAGASA) has released the latest weather updates about Bagyong Agaton.

The tropical depression has slightly slowed down and now moving towards the West Philippine Sea and last spotted about 175 km West Northwest of Puerto Princesa City, Palawan.

Agaton has maximum sustained winds of 55 kilometers per hour (kph) and could gusts up to 65 kph moving west at 25 kph.

The weather disturbance is expected to leave the Philippine Area of Responsibility (PAR) either Wednesday evening or Thursday morning (January 4).

Visayas, Bicol Region, Palawan, and Quezon could experience from moderate to heavy rains due to the tail-end of a cold front and the tropical depression.

The residents residing in the affected areas were advised to take safety measures and remain alert against possible flash floods and landslides. They were also urged to cooperate with local disaster risk reduction and management offices.

The weather agency also warned that venturing the oceans of Northern Luzon and Southern Luzon, the eastern seaboard of Central Luzon, eastern and western seaboards of Visayas, and the eastern seaboard of Mindanao remains risky due to the bad weather.
